Join the Fun at Warren County Fair: Music, Food, and Community Spirit

By: Forgottonia Times™ Report

The Warren County Fair will once again bring entertainment to the community from July 13-20, promising a week brimming with excitement, entertainment, and endless family fun. Held annually in Warren County, this beloved Fair is the highlight of the summer, drawing locals and visitors alike to celebrate tradition, community, and the joy of the season. Here's a sneak peek into what you can expect at this year's Fair:

From thrilling challenges to captivating shows, the fair offers various attractions that cater to all ages and interests. The Miss Warren County Fair Pageant will take place on Saturday, July 13th, and will celebrate the 30th year of pageants. These pageants offer young women in the area a chance to showcase their beauty and love for their community by competing in three different age categories. 

One of the Fair's mainstays is the livestock show, where local farmers showcase their best animals. These competitions highlight the hard work and dedication of the agricultural community, with categories for cattle, pigs, sheep, and goats.

For those who enjoy a bit more action, the demolition derby events are must-see spectacles. Watch as drivers navigate the dirt arena, crashing and bashing in a test of endurance and skill. For less destructive action, the Fair offers mud volleyball tournaments for all. With a junior and senior division, mud volleyball promises a competitive and amusingly messy challenge. The fair features a lineup of various live music performances, providing the perfect soundtrack to your fair experience. No fair is complete, too, without delicious food, and the Warren County Fair is no exception. Indulge in classic fair treats like funnel cakes, corn dogs, and cotton candy, or explore a variety of local vendors' culinary delights. 

The Warren County Fair is a community effort, and there are many ways to get involved. Whether you're interested in volunteering, entering a competition, or setting up a booth, the fair offers numerous opportunities to be part of the action.
